Young wants United to fight till the end

Manchester United winger, Ashley Young has admitted that the Red Devils will fight till the end against Manchester City, as they look to claim the Premier League crown at the end of the season.
United took on Tottenham Hotspur in the Premier League this past weekend, as both the teams were desperate to take all three points from the game.
Following a brilliant display of football, United ended up beating the London based club by three goals to one, as they picked up all three points from the game.
As a result of that win, United are still a mere two points behind City, as they are hoping to see their local rivals have a slip up, which would allow them to claim the top spot in the league.
Young believes that United need to continue playing in the same manner that they have been playing in, since there is no other way for the team to win the Premier League.

"Any time they slip up and we can take advantage, then we will”

"We'll keep pegging them back. As http://www.senore.com/Football-soccer/Paul-Scholes-c29394 said the other day, we think we'll have to win every game.

"So as long as we keep doing that, we'll be OK. We'll just concentrate on ourselves, take each game as it comes.

"We've just had two tough away games at Tottenham and Norwich. Every game between now and the end will be tough."
Young scored two goals in the game against Tottenham, but still feels that there is room for improvement, as he is still picking up his form and returning to his best.

"I'm getting back to my best," he added.

"Any player is disappointed when he's injured. I've needed to get myself back fit.”
With both the Manchester based clubs looking to go all out over the remainder of the season, it is going to be a very interesting run in over the coming weeks, as both the teams will be looking to prove their worth, week in and week out.
